Odoo Developer #
We are seeking a skilled Odoo Developer to assist with initial module setup, OCA stack integration & light custom development for a business providing modular public infrastructure buildings throughout Australia.
We are implementing an internal Odoo 18 Community Edition solution hosted on a custom cloud server (Docker, PostgreSQL, Nginx). We are utilizing LGPL Community modules and Odoo Community Association (OCA) repositories for Accounting, Invoicing, and CRM operations.
This is an initial project-based role with clear deliverables, with the opportunity to transition into a long-term contract for future Odoo modules.
Requirements:
- Odoo Expertise: 2+ years of hands-on experience developing and deploying Odoo Community Edition.
- Tech Stack: Python 3, PostgreSQL, XML, QWeb templating, and Git.
- OCA Familiarity: Familiarity with working inside OCA repositories and modular Odoo architecture.
- Infrastructure Knowledge: Comfortable working in Linux environments, Docker Compose, and running database/App updates.

Project Manager #
We are seeking a Project Manager to coordinate our Design & Documentation packages for modular public infrastructure (including pedestrian bridges and other public structures).
Urbana provides specialized modular engineering and complete tender-ready documentation packages, allowing local councils to tender manufacturing and construction directly to local contractors and builders.
You will act as the point of contact between our Revit drafting team, client council officers, and local contractors.
Key Deliverables:
- Project Coordination: Manage the lifecycle of standard modular packages from initial client engagement through quotation to tender-ready design delivery.
- Technical Documentation Reviews: Ensure drawings and documentation align with site requirements and public infrastructure expectations.
- Tender Package Support: Provide clients with tender drawings and specifications so local contractors can quote reliably with minimal friction.
- Contractor & Client Liaison: Serve as the technical point of contact on each project, answering site-to-drawing queries and helping resolve issues between our customers and their chosen contractors.
Skills and Experience Required:
- Exceptional client-facing skills with the ability to communicate technical issues clearly to municipal project officers and local contractors.
- Proven experience managing structural, building, or public infrastructure projects.
- Solid understanding of Australian construction workflows and standard Australian engineering documentation.
- Familiarity with understanding drafting and engineering design outputs.
